In a video posted on the band’s official website earlier today, Adam “MCA” Yauch of the Beastie Boys revealed that he has been diagnosed as having a cancerous tumor in his left parotid (salivary) gland. Fortunately, because it was caught early, doctors believe it is very treatable, though Yauch will need surgery and several weeks of additional treatment.
